What is an International Driving License?
An International Driving License, more precisely referred to as an International Driving Permit (IDP), is a document that permits licensed drivers to drive cars in foreign nations. The IDP translates your driving credentials into a number of languages, making it easier for authorities in the host country to comprehend your driving qualifications.
Why an IDP Matters in Switzerland
Switzerland is a signatory to the 1949 Geneva Convention on Road Traffic; thus, it acknowledges IDPs provided by other signatory nations. While lots of visitors can drive with their existing licenses in Switzerland, having an IDP adds an additional layer of recognition that can simplify interactions with local authorities.

How to Obtain an International Driving LicenseActions to Apply for an IDP
Examine Eligibility: Ensure you have a legitimate motorist's license from your home nation.

Go To the Appropriate Authority: You can normally request an IDP through vehicle associations or regional licensing authorities.

Total the Application Form: Fill out the required forms, which may be offered online or in the office.

Offer Required Documents: Submit needed documents, which typically include:
A valid motorist's licensePassport-sized photosPayment for the application fee
Get Your IDP: Typically released on the area or within a few days, depending on the authority's procedures.
